Abstract

By analyzing the measurement principle of the ultrasonic pulse method, a multifunctional ultrasonic image recording device and the application of the measurement technique were designed. It can perform surface imaging well in high-resolution imaging mode in open holes. Can also perform casing inspection and cement bond evaluation in full wave mode at casing holes. The proposed tool was tested in practice. This shows that this tool can evaluate geological feature information such as fractures and layered structures in open holes. Imaging casing thickness, inner and outer diameters and cement impedance can also be measured at casing holes. Cement analysis in wells Logging Tool (MUIL), cement slurry design and operations during cementing. The logging results above can be analyzed quantitatively including amplitude readings which can then determine compressive strength prices and bond index prices. Meanwhile, qualitative analysis was carried out comprehensively from VDL recordings and using the Enhanced Logging Imaging System. For analysis from a design perspective, it looks at the cement slurry planning, while from an operational perspective it looks at the suitability between planning and implementation in the field.
